Этот баннер — требование Роскомнадзора для исполнения 152 ФЗ.
«На сайте осуществляется обработка файлов cookie, необходимых для работы сайта, а также для анализа использования сайта и улучшения предоставляемых сервисов с использованием метрической программы Яндекс.Метрика. Продолжая использовать сайт, вы даёте согласие с использованием данных технологий».
Политика конфиденциальности
|
|
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Добрый всем день. Подскажите способ реализации сего. Суть в следующем: на стороне клиента, используя JavaScript пользователь создает динамически текстовые поля и заносит в них информацию. какое количество полей создаст пользователь заранее не известно. Так в какой способ на стороне сервера на c# возможно вытянуть данные из этих текстовых полей. Если у кого есть пример, скиньте, пожалуйста.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 13:16 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Что на стороне сервера? (webforms, mvc, webapi....) 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 13:21 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Стандартный ASP.NET 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 13:29 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
webforms 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 13:30 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Есть ли простой механизм получения такого рода данных (но что-то подсказывает, что нету так как откуда серваку знать об обычных html-контролах, которые не были сгенерированы сервером с поддержкой сешионстейта), или тут все ж придется использовать скрытые поля и набивать параллельно в них данные для дальнейшего парсинга на сервере?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 13:53 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sily, присваиваешь этим элементам имена по шаблону и ищещь потом в коллекции Request.Form или Request.QueryString.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 14:05 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Спасибо! Уже помог очень, но если скинешь маленький примерчик поиска, буду благодарен. Если нет, то уж сам пойму. Еще раз спасибо.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 14:10 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Оно Request.Form.GetValues("...") ?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 14:11 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yОно Request.Form.GetValues("...") ? Не совсем. Это вернет тебе список значений. Тебе еще нужно название поля чтобы знать что оно из себя представляет. Код: c# 1. 2. 3. 4. 5.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 15:45 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Опечатка вкралась. Код: c# 1. 2. 3. 4. 5.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 15:49 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Если я на клиенте генерирую перечень текстовых полей и присваиваю им id в стиле id="userid1", id="userid2", id="userid3", id="userid4", ... id="useridn", то получить перечень всех значений этих текстовых полей я могу так: Код: c# 1. 2. 3. 4. 5. 6. 7. 8. Я верно делаю?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 16:03 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yДобрый всем день. Подскажите способ реализации сего. Суть в следующем: на стороне клиента, используя JavaScript пользователь создает динамически текстовые поля и заносит в них информацию. какое количество полей создаст пользователь заранее не известно. Так в какой способ на стороне сервера на c# возможно вытянуть данные из этих текстовых полей. Если у кого есть пример, скиньте, пожалуйста. тут, напрмер 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 08.08.2015, 16:15 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Не могу понять, указанный способ не работает. Реально, обращение Код: c# 1. 2. 3. 4. находит только те поля формы, которые были объявлены на сервере (с тегом runat="server"). Все, что сгенерировано с помощью jQuery уже на конечном клиенте, после отправки формы на сервер либо не улетает, либо я не понимаю как это достать на сервере.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 21:33 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sily, убедись что ты создаешь поля внутри тега <form>. Затем убедись с помощью developer tools в браузере или http-отладчика вроде Fiddler что твои поля есть в POST запросе. Если они там есть, то должны читаться на стороне сервера без проблем.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 21:37 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
1. Поля создаются внутри тега <form>. 2. В пост запросе нет полей, сгенерированных на клиенте, только те, что изначально были определены серверными (любые, которые получили аттрибут runat="server"). 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 21:51 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
bazilezalsily, убедись что ты создаешь поля внутри тега <form> - УБЕДИЛСЯ. Затем убедись с помощью developer tools в браузере или http-отладчика вроде Fiddler что твои поля есть в POST запросе - ИХ НЕТ В POST. Если они там есть, то должны читаться на стороне сервера без проблем. Что омжет влиять на присутствие/отсутствие полей формы в Post запросе?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 22:05 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Все, разобрался методом тыка (к сожалению нагуглить не получилось - вообще нет инфы по этому вопросу)! Может кому-то поможет в будущем: JavaScript-ом я генерировал теги по шаблону: Код: html 1. а надо то с указанием атрибута name: Код: html 1. В переменных формы эти элементы как раз и помещаются по атрибуту name ! 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 22:30 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yВсе, разобрался методом тыка (к сожалению нагуглить не получилось - вообще нет инфы по этому вопросу)! Может кому-то поможет в будущем: JavaScript-ом я генерировал теги по шаблону: Код: html 1. а надо то с указанием атрибута name: Код: html 1. В переменных формы эти элементы как раз и помещаются по атрибуту name ! по атрибуту name ! КАРЛ 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 25.08.2015, 22:32 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yк сожалению нагуглить не получилось - вообще нет инфы по этому вопросу в любом учебнике по html авторКогда форма отправляется на сервер, управление данными передается программе, заданной атрибутом action тега <form>. Предварительно браузер подготавливает информацию в виде пары «имя=значение», где имя определяется атрибутом name тега <input> 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 26.08.2015, 00:05 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Shocker.Pro, как обычно все умные вещи постят ТОЛЬКО ПОСЛЕ решения проблемы и описания в чем была загвоздка. Честь Вам и хвала была бы воздана, если бы Вы подсказали мне До того как я описал в чем же была проблема.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.09.2015, 18:33 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yесли бы Вы подсказали мне До того как я описал в чем же была проблема. кто обладает даром ясновидения? 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.09.2015, 18:38 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
zalsilyShocker.Pro, как обычно все умные вещи постят ТОЛЬКО ПОСЛЕ решения проблемы и описания в чем была загвоздка. Честь Вам и хвала была бы воздана, если бы Вы подсказали мне До того как я описал в чем же была проблема. Загвоздка? Это АЗЫ HTML. В контексте "озарения" - присвой своим полям одинаковое имя.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 30.09.2015, 18:52 |
|
||
|
Чтение данных полей, созданных на клиенте JavaScript-ом
|
|||
|---|---|---|---|
|
#18+
Так давно уже все сделал, шаблонные названия полей и т.д. Тут ступор встал только потому, что пропустил внимание относительно "name". Стандартная история, когда перерываешь весь огород и сходишь с ума, а проблемка чисто косметическая. Эту проблему я отношу именно к косметической. ... |
|||
|
:
Нравится:
Не нравится:
|
|||
| 20.10.2015, 16:30 |
|
||
|
|

start [/forum/topic.php?fid=18&msg=39025515&tid=1356183]: |
0ms |
get settings: |
9ms |
get forum list: |
20ms |
check forum access: |
3ms |
check topic access: |
3ms |
track hit: |
33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
76ms |
get tp. blocked users: |
1ms |
| others: | 234ms |
| total: | 390ms |

| 0 / 0 |
